如何在iPhone上创建网格按钮(2 * 2)。

时间:2012-03-09 16:01:45

标签: iphone

我想以编程方式创建一个2 * 2按钮网格。

我该怎么做?

1 个答案:

答案 0 :(得分:3)

由于问题中没有代码,我将解释如何为任何大小的网格而不仅仅是2 * 2。

按钮可以通过它们的帧值来布局吗?因此,在2 for个循环中创建按钮,1个循环用于行,另一个用于列。然后,您可以调整第一行中所有按钮的x原点,y原点将保持不变。进入第二行后,您将调整一次y来源,然后调整该行中每个按钮的x来源。